Council approves amended assistance for All School Reunion, denies Grama Street closure
Summary
Council approved city assistance for the 2025 St. Peter All School reunion but removed a prior request to close a portion of Grama Street, citing safety and traffic flow concerns.

Todd, city administrator, presented a request from the All School Reunion committee seeking city assistance for a reunion event in early July 2025. The event is planned in the First National Bank parking lot and adjacent area; the packet included a resolution staff recommended with a small modification.
Staff said the reunion organizers requested a partial closure of Grama Street from the alley to Third Street in past years, but staff recommended again that the council not approve that closure because it could create traffic congestion onto Minnesota Avenue and present pedestrian safety issues near a new brewery and other development.
Todd said staff’s preferred approach is to keep Grama Street open and move vendors to Third Street so pedestrian traffic is funneled to the corner at Third Street rather than across an alley or roadway.
Council member Josh asked whether the closure was intended to use private parking; staff said vendors can be sited on Third Street adjacent to the bank’s parking area. The council moved to remove the provision allowing a portion of Grama Street to be closed and approved the amended resolution by roll call (Council member Perez, Council member Weisenfeld, Council member Scharstrom, Mayor Noel and Council member Johnson voting aye).
